일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
- sample
- unity
- Windows
- error
- 영어
- AWS
- 설정
- nodejs
- docker
- JS
- elasticsearch
- 유니티
- Python
- logstash
- Ai
- Linux
- MySQL
- mariadb
- MSSQL
- 엘라스틱서치
- Kibana
- Git
- JavaScript
- ChatGPT
- s3
- API
- 구글
- ssh
- build
- Today
- Total
가끔 보자, 하늘.
Unity프로젝트를 SourceTree로 관리하기 - 4. 저장소로 파일 올리기/ 특정 파일 롤백하기 본문
Unity프로젝트를 SourceTree로 관리하기 - 4. 저장소로 파일 올리기/ 특정 파일 롤백하기
가온아 2016. 12. 27. 19:03
이번에는 저장소에 파일을 올려보겠습니다.
해당 프로젝트 폴더에 새로운 파일을 생성해 보겠습니다. 임시로 이름은 "new document.txt"로 하겠습니다.
"Stage All" 혹은 "Stage Selected"를 선택하고, 로그를 입력하여 커밋을 하며, 로컬 저장소에 업데이트 됩니다.
커밋이 완료되면 아래와 같이 히스토리가 처음으로 생성된 것을 확인할 수 있습니다. 하지만 아직은 로컬 저장소에만 기록된 상태이며, bitbucket 원격 저장소로는 업데이트가 되지 않은 상황입니다.
원격 저장소로 업데이트하기 위해서는 상단 메뉴 중 "푸시"를 눌러 진행할 수 있습니다. 푸시를 누르면 아래와 같은 창이 뜨며, 어떤 브랜치의 변경 사항을 Push할지 선택할 수 있습니다. 지금은 master 앞의 체크 버튼을 누른 후 하단의 "푸시" 버튼을 누르시면 서버로 업데이트를 진행합니다.
업데이트가 완료되면 기존 "master" 표기만 있었는데, 앞쪽으로 "origin/master"가 추가된 것을 확인할 수 있습니다.
이제 bitbucket.org의 저장소 화면으로 가면 웹에서도 확인할 수 있게 됩니다.
다시 파일을 수정하여 커밋/푸시를 진행하면 아래와 같이 추가 변경된 내용을 볼 수 있습니다.
그럼 어떤 파일을 특정 시점의 버전으로 롤백하는 과정을 살펴 보겠습니다.
원하는 브랜치에서 해당 버전을 클릭하면 하단에 해당 버전에서 수정된 파일 리스트가 나옵니다.
이때, 우측으로 가면 "..."으로 되어 있는 누르면 파일 되돌리기 버튼이 나오는걸 볼 수 있습니다.
그걸 누르면 지정한 파일이 원하는 버전으로 수정됩니다.
이후 커밋/푸쉬하면 수정된 내용이 최종적으로 업데이트 됩니다.
다음에는 브랜치를 관리하는 방법을 알아보겠습니다.
'개발 이야기 > 개발툴 및 기타 이야기' 카테고리의 다른 글
Unity프로젝트를 SourceTree로 관리하기 - 6. 충돌 해결하기 (52) | 2017.01.19 |
---|---|
Unity프로젝트를 SourceTree로 관리하기 - 5. branch 생성 및 merge 하기 (31) | 2017.01.06 |
Unity프로젝트를 SourceTree로 관리하기 - 3. gitignore 적용하기 (23) | 2016.12.26 |
Unity프로젝트를 SourceTree로 관리하기 - 2. 팀 저장소 생성하기 (31) | 2016.12.26 |
Unity프로젝트를 SourceTree로 관리하기 - 1. 개인 저장소 생성하기 (51) | 2016.12.26 |